Music's impact on productivity is rooted in its ability to engage various parts of the brain. When you listen to music, neurons in the auditory cortex activate, triggering a cascade of neural events that can influence mood, attention, and even memory. This neural symphony is why music can either enhance or hinder your ability to concentrate, depending on its characteristics and your personal preferences.

L-Theanine and melatonin are two naturally occurring compounds that have gained significant attention for their ability to improve sleep and cognitive function. L-Theanine, an amino acid predominantly found in tea leaves, is renowned for its calming effects, while melatonin, a hormone produced by the pineal gland, regulates the body’s sleep-wake cycle. When used together, L-Theanine and melatonin create a synergistic effect that enhances relaxation, promotes deep sleep, and optimizes cognitive performance. This combination offers a holistic approach to improving overall well-being without the side effects commonly associated with synthetic sleep aids and stimulants.
